Output 89c31b47d4dce113bb6aa0a00d0890cb54ed13eac4e13aa96c5120b50cad1d0b:4

value
6608197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5825a9a9293636d42f6b3e729f7dd5e87257cc OP_EQUAL
address
3GDYxcZxsNWqS89Q7Xu5ZVYYvdgLAWGfQH
transaction
89c31b47d4dce113bb6aa0a00d0890cb54ed13eac4e13aa96c5120b50cad1d0b
confirmations
362382
spent
true